Transaction 5407e2a021fefa90d478b6b249a361a79f21568661eb2fec4a63d72ecb08029c

1 Input
2 Outputs
  • 5407e2a021fefa90d478b6b249a361a79f21568661eb2fec4a63d72ecb08029c:0
  • value  654009
    address  1D4oW8XdDVu4od8L2S1be1oBhfS6CBYnot
  • 5407e2a021fefa90d478b6b249a361a79f21568661eb2fec4a63d72ecb08029c:1
  • value  28057208
    address  1CxT8QYAj2MHTfjMziKYucAzBLwernUteq